Step 1: Document Every Detail

Start by photographing your property from all angles, including foundations, damaged utilities, and any salvageable structures. Keep a list of personal belongings with estimated values. Step 2: Understand the Adjuster’s Role

Your insurance adjuster represents your carrier’s interests but should also help ensure fair settlement. Review their assessment closely and don’t hesitate to ask for explanations. If discrepancies arise, present documented evidence such as contractor bids, code updates, and material cost comparisons. A well-prepared homeowner strengthens their position at every step.

Step 3: Request a Supplemental Review

Wildfire recovery often reveals hidden costs, like foundation repair or new WUI code compliance. If your estimate falls short, you can request a supplemental claim with updated documentation. Step 4: Keep a Clear Communication Record

Maintain written communication for every conversation, including phone call summaries and email confirmations. This creates a paper trail that protects your claim. The more organized you are, the faster the process moves forward, and the less room there is for misunderstandings during claim settlement.
